There is a growing interest in the utilization of artificial intelligence (AI) in the creation and evaluation of academic content. However, the specific role of AI in this context remains ambiguous. To address this, a recent study conducted a blinded assessment by reviewers to evaluate the quality of scientific discussion generated by an advanced AI language model known as ChatGPT-4 from Open AI. The primary aim was to determine if content generated by AI could meet the standards for publication in high-impact journals.

AI Evaluation Process
The study involved inputting the introduction, methods, and results sections of a published article from a high-impact journal into the AI model. Subsequently, the AI application generated a discussion and conclusion based on the provided text using a standard prompt. Experienced reviewers, who were blinded to the origin of the content, evaluated all sections of the hybrid article. An analysis of variance was performed to identify any significant differences in the scores provided by the reviewers.

The findings revealed that the AI-generated discussion and conclusion received median scores that were comparable to the other sections. Most reviewers recommended acceptance for publication after major revisions, indicating that the AI-generated content was deemed suitable for high-impact journal publication following refinement.
Advancements in AI Technology
Recent advancements in AI technology have demonstrated the capabilities of large language models like Chat GPT in various domains, including medical research. These models have shown proficiency in tasks such as achieving passing scores on medical licensing examinations, highlighting their potential in knowledge-based fields.

Within the orthopaedic community, AI has been leveraged to enhance clinical decision-making and improve patient care. From predicting outcomes of surgical procedures to analyzing radiographic images with precision, AI is proving to be a valuable tool in orthopaedic research and practice.
Challenges and Recommendations
Despite the progress in AI-generated content, challenges remain, especially concerning the integration of AI in scientific writing. Safeguards are being implemented to ensure the integrity and quality of content produced by AI. Recommendations by journal editors emphasize the importance of transparency in disclosing the use of AI in research.

In conclusion, the study underscores the potential of AI in generating scientific discussion that can pass peer review and meet publication standards. As AI continues to evolve, its role in scientific content creation warrants further examination to uphold the principles of scientific integrity.
